Actinic keratosis (AK): Considered the earliest stage of any skin cancer, AK is characterized by dry, scaly spots or patches. It typically appears on areas that are often exposed to the sun, such as the neck, hands, forearms and head. AK is typically a precursor to squamous cell carcinoma, Day said.
Mohs surgery is performed by a skilled dermatologist, who removes the cancer in stages, layer by layer, while preserving as much healthy surrounding tissue as possible. Each thin layer of skin is examined under the microscope as it is removed in order to detect any remaining cancerous cells.

Skin cancers are common on the face since it gets a lot sun exposure throughout the years. This is a timeless basal cell cancer - the least unsafe kind of skin cancer cells. These cancers hardly ever spread but can grow larger - therefore ought to be removed. To minimize scarring and disfigurement, a basal cell carcinoma on the face should normally be taken off with a specialized type of surgical treatment called Mohs.
